It's music that calls for prayer.<\/p>\n<p>The hymn, which is in Latin, starts with the words 'merciful like the father.\u00e2?\u009d It's inspired by the Gospel and references the Jubilee's official motto.<\/p>\n<p>The first three verses of the song are about the Holy Trinity. The first highlights the wisdom with which God the Father created the world. The second is a song of praise to God the Son, and the third invokes the seven holy gifts of the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>The hymn ends with a call for peace and hope for the coming of the new heaven and the new earth.<\/p>\n<p>The composer Paul Inwood and the Jesuit Eugenio Costa wrote the hymn.
